Title
Leading-edge optoelectronic device production using two-inch technology

Abstract
InP processing and results achieved on two-inch wafers are reviewed with an emphasis on lasers. High-performance, high-reliability lasers are demonstrated using a “building block” based process. A brief review is given on two-inch OEIC and PIC device work in progress around the world
